Job Description

Job Description:Business OverviewThe Rakuten Group’s mission is to contribute to society by creating value through innovation. We offer more than 70 services, including the online marketplace "Rakuten Ichiba", the online travel service "Rakuten Travel", and the online banking service "Rakuten Bank", as well as professional sports operations.Department OverviewThe Group Human Resources Supervisory Department, which is part of Rakuten Group, Inc.'s corporate headquarters, is working on human resources reforms to strengthen the Rakuten Group's organizational capabilities.To address management challenges that arise as our people and businesses diversify and expand, you will join Group HR, which designs and implements workplace policies, systems, and frameworks, and oversees end-to-end labor and HR operations.What you will experience in Rakuten HR- Gain HR experience at a large, highly diversified companyWork in an environment that is diverse in nationality, age, and employment types, enabling you to develop a multifaceted HR perspective as an HR professional.- Build expertise in large-scale HR operationsWithin a large-scale organization, you will have opportunities to drive proactive process improvements, gaining substantial hands-on experience as an HR professional.- Leverage AI/RPA and drive operational improvementsRather than merely executing established workflows, we continue to promote improvements from multiple angles. Company-wide AI and RPA initiatives are underway, and their application within HR is expanding.- Abundant career pathsCandidates hired through this posting are expected to join the Group Human Resources Supervisory Department within the Corporate Division at Rakuten Headquarters. The department comprises a range of HR functions, including payroll, labor and employee relations, learning and development (L&D), talent acquisition, and HR planning. You will collaborate extensively with other teams through various projects and can build a robust, long-term career path.Position:Why We HireWe are seeking a candidate who will take primary ownership of the day-to-day performance management operations and lead projects such as program updates and system implementations.Position DetailsSummary of Routine ResponsibilitiesYou will primarily drive the following responsibilities in close collaboration with other team members.- End-to-end performance cycle operations-from goal setting and self-evaluation, initial to final evaluations and feedback.- Manage HR system (Workday) operations and testing, and drive system improvements.- Develop performance policies, timelines, and communications; execute company-wide rollouts.- Consolidate and analyze evaluation results; report to executives and secure approvals.- Coordinate with stakeholders to determine and process compensation based on evaluation outcomes.- Support performance cycle operations for Group companies.- Create employee-facing manuals and other documentation.- Propose enhancements to the HR policies.- Respond to inquiries.Other- You may also participate in, and at times manage, projects within the team as well as cross-functional, department-level initiatives.- English will be required for certain company-wide materials, announcements, and inquiry responses.Work EnvironmentYou will join a team of approximately 8 to 10 members (currently six full-time employees and two temporary agency staff).Mandatory Qualifications:- Experience in Human ResourcesDesired Qualifications:- Experience operating performance management cycles in mid- to large-sized organizations.- Hands-on experience with Workday.- Logical thinking and issue-structuring skills.- Ability to collaborate effectively with a diverse range of stakeholders.Other Information:Additional information on LocationRakuten Crimson House (Head Office)#corporate #HR #GA #CorporateCommunications #operationdiv Languages:English (Overall - 2 - Intermediate), Japanese (Overall - 4 - Fluent)
